What is southern Spain like in January?

Features of Costa del Sol weather in January are moderate daytime temperatures – usually fluctuating between 15°C (59°F) and 20°C (68°F) –, low precipitation and sunlight until at least 6/6:30pm.

What is Granada like in January?

The weather in Granada in JanuaryDuring the month of January you will find many sunny days with clear skies. Being a dry climate, the cold is not felt as much as in other regions so you can enjoy many walks and outdoor activities as rain is not very frequent at this time of the year.
